We are experiencing a disruption with email delivery. If you are not receiving emails from us, please try after 8am EST.
New ScratcherJoined6 years, 3 monthsagoUnited Kingdom
About me
Adj. having the simplicity, charm, serenity, or other characteristics generally attributed to rural areas:pastoral scenery; the pastoral life. pertaining to the country or to life in the country